Также необходимо практиковаться и писать как можно больше кода. Узнайте, есть ли у книги дополнительные материалы, такие как онлайн-ресурсы, видеоуроки или упражнения, которые могут обогатить ваше обучение. Обычно авторы учебника по программированию могут выложить плейлист с бесплатным курсом на YouTube или собственном сайте и написать об этом в своей книге. Каждое правило содержит описание проблемы, примеры программного кода, а также случаи из практики этого необычайно компетентного автора.
- Книга предлагает перечень API и механизмов параллелизма.
- Глава полезна для настройки приложений под разные окружения и динамического управления параметрами.
- Это должна быть ваша первая книга по Java, которую вы просматриваете, если начинаете с нуля.
- Она пережила одиннадцать изданий только на русском языке, двенадцатое пока существует только на английском и выпущено в 2021 году.
- Он подробный, зрелый и часто обновляется, но, если вам нужно больше вариантов, вы также можете ознакомиться с этими основными книгами по Java для начинающих .
Учебник подходит непрограммистам — для знакомства с языком Java . В руководстве подробно разобраны все основные шаблоны, пригодные для решения различных задач. Рассказывается, какие паттерны действительно важны, когда и при каких условиях ими нужно пользоваться, на каких принципах ООП они построены и как применить это в проектах. High-Performance Java Persistence 1st Edition написанная Владом Михальце, является обязательной к прочтению книгой для тех, кто хочет превзойти свои навыки развития различных типов Java Приложение. Подборка не такая и большая, но в ней собраны книги, которые считают полезными многие разработчики.
Эксперты-авторы таких книг предъявляют высокие требования к качеству информации. Они всегда следят за качеством обновления своих книг, вносят изменения, обеспечивают своевременную корректировку ошибок в написании материала и добавление актуальной информации. Такжe книги имеют перечень рекомендованной литературы и интернет-ресурсов для того, чтобы обширнее узнать Java. Java in straightforward steps — это отличный и понятный учебник для новичков в программировании на Java.
Автор понятно рассказывает о типичных проблемах и их решении с помощью Java. Если ты только задумываешься о программировании, начни с этой книги. Параллельно пройди бесплатный марафон по Java от GoIT, чтобы понять, насколько сильно тебе нравится эта IT-профессия. Техническим писателям нужно знать языки программирования для понимания, как работает функциональность и как правильно о ней рассказать.
«java Эффективное Программирование»
Благодаря этим практическим упражнениям читатель сможет сформировать свой собственный стиль программирования и начать писать свои первые программы. В целом, книга Java in straightforward steps является отличным выбором для тех, кто хочет изучить Java с нуля. Она понятна и доступна новичкам, но при этом достаточно информативна и содержательна, чтобы помочь читателю стать настоящим профессионалом в программировании на Java.
Java «Параллелизм на практике» — справочник, написанный Брэйном Гетцем. Книга предлагает перечень API и механизмов параллелизма. Он также включает правила проектирования, шаблоны и ментальные модели, которые упрощают создание параллельных программ. Эта книга по основам включает в себя множество страниц, посвященных таким темам, как отражение, прокси, загрузчик классов и т. Кроме всего прочего, автор демонстрирует возможности использования утилиты JShell, которая реализует цикл REPL. Раскрываются и нюансы практического применения усовершенствований в прикладном интерфейсе Course Of API, протоколировании и компиляции.
Обобщения И Коллекции Java
Чтобы получить большую часть этой книги по Java, попробуйте самостоятельно решать головоломки, а затем ознакомьтесь с объяснениями, чтобы сделать ваши знания более конкретными. В нем объясняется интерфейс каждой коллекции, например Установить HTML , Список , Карта , Очередь и их реализация, сравнивая, насколько хорошо они работают в другой ситуации. Мне нравится эта книга из-за ее содержания, посвященного обобщениям и коллекциям, которые являются основными областями языка Java.
Однако книга не просто повторяет материалы курса — она дополняет и лучшие книги java расширяет их, охватывая ряд тем, необходимых для более глубокого понимания фреймворка. Разработка облачных приложений на Java» от автора Федора Урванова, представляет собой расширенный и дополненный вариант авторского курса, размещенного на сайте urvanov.ru. Как обычно, открывает рецензию ссылка на страницу книги «Spring и Spring Boot.
В первой приводится большой объём примеров реального кода, который автор берёт из собственной практики. Во второй части читатель учится чистить собственный код либо преобразовывать проблемный код в хороший. Ну а последняя часть посвящена выводам относительно хорошего кода, содержит набор правил и советов.
Одной из составляющих изучения Java является написание хорошего кода и следование лучшим практикам, и эта книга отлично подходит для обучения программистов о них. Кабуц], это не только поможет вам лучше понять концепции. Но после прочтения этой книги по Java я получил огромную пользу. Язык Java имеет крайне дружественный синтаксис, но это не значит, что разобраться в нем так уж легко. Книга «Изучаем Java» построена на визуализации и несколько отличается от классических учебников. Она имеет очень подробное изложение, массу живых примеров и упражнения для закрепления в каждом разделе.
Понятный код позволяет экономить ресурсы компании и время разработчиков. Любой новый Junior Java Developer сможет без проблем присоединиться к проекту с таким кодом и продолжить разработку без необходимости долго разбираться в нем. Она охватывает основные понятия, начиная с синтаксиса и переменных, и доходит до более сложных тем про классы, наследование, обработку исключений и т.д. Книга написана и структурирована так, чтобы новички могли постепенно углубляться в изучение Java и объектно-ориентированного программирования (ООП). Сегодня расскажем о том, какие книги читать по Java, если хочешь стать Junior Java-разработчиком. Практика, портфолио и обратная связь сами собой не появятся.
«Java Concurrency на практике» научит разбираться, когда нужно https://deveducation.com/ использовать параллелизм и как с его помощью правильно решать рутинные задачи. Книга поможет разобраться с шаблонами и начать применять их на практике, научит решать реальные задачи. Учебник может показаться скучноватым — он больше подойдет тем, кому нравится академическое, вдумчивое изложение материала. Местами темы разобраны очень детально, но четко и понятно.
Для того чтобы книга «зашла», нужно уже иметь какие-то знания, поскольку совсем без них будет сложно. Но если есть базовый уровень, то проблем не будет, разобраться можно довольно быстро. Многопоточность – одно из важных преимуществ языка программирования Java. Это руководство поможет научиться правильно его использовать. Оно охватывает разные аспекты работы с потоками и параллельным выполнением, а также предоставляет лучшие практики для создания надежных и эффективных многопоточных приложений. В этой книге ты найдешь простые объяснения концепций языка программирования Java, много примеров кода, вопросов для самопроверки и задач.
Описываются ключевые концепции, такие как файлы локализации, интерфейс MessageSource и способы динамического изменения языка интерфейса.. Раздел особенно полезен для разработчиков, создающих коммерческие приложения с международной аудиторией. Материал книги, написанной в конце 2024 года, актуален и в 2025 году, поскольку Spring продолжает оставаться основным инструментом для разработки серверных Java-приложений. С каждым годом технологии развиваются, но ключевые концепции и подходы, представленные в книге, остаются неизменными и необходимыми для любого Java-разработчика. Это главная причина, по которой мне нравится читать эту книгу по Java и перечитывать ее снова и снова.